"Crutch" is a fresh sitcom that premiered on Paramount+ on November 3, 2025, and immediately reminded us why Tracy Morgan is the king of comedy. At the center is François "Frank" Crutchfield (Morgan), a widower from Harlem who inherits a house in Columbus, Ohio, from his aunt and dreams of a quiet retirement. But plans fall apart when his adult children — millennial son Jake (Jermaine Fowler) and free-spirited daughter Jamila (Adrianna Mitchell) — suddenly move in with him along with grandchildren and chaos. Frank, used to the street life of New York City, must now adapt to suburban realities, family dramas, and unexpected neighbors, including the eccentric Antoinette (Kecia Lewis) and chatty Adrian (Adrian Martinez). Each episode is a burst of humor from cultural clashes, generational disagreements, and warm moments where Frank learns to be a father again. All eight episodes were released at once, so you can dive in without waiting — from the first, where Frank arrives in Ohio and faces reality, to the finale, where family ties undergo a true test. Morgan shines as the grumpy yet loving dad, his improvisations add charm, and Fowler and Mitchell perfectly complement as children bringing modern issues like social media and careers. The creators, including Owen Smith and producer Cedric "The Entertainer," tie the show into the "The Neighborhood" universe, adding crossovers and references. Why will the season be remembered? It mixes Morgan's classic humor with relevant themes — from loneliness in retirement to intergenerational understanding, without excessive sugar but with plenty of laughs. If you're a fan of "The Last O.G." or "30 Rock," it has the same energetic style but in a family format. In an era when people search for "Crutch Season 1 episode release dates," the show delivers a ready binge, perfect for weekends. Review: the 4.9 rating on IMDb reflects polar opinions — some criticize the predictability, but fans praise Morgan for his authenticity and warmth. Downsides: sometimes the jokes are simplistic, but this is compensated by the cast's charisma and short 23-minute episodes.
